General Attendance Information

At Ayala High School we are committed to providing our students with a quality education. Each student needs to be in school every day in order to reach their full potential and attain their educational goals. In order to make expectations clear and work more effectively with our students and families, we have provided you with the following information regarding attendance polices:
- Attendance office hours are 7:30am to 4:30pm daily.
- You have 5 days to clear an absence through the attendance office. Absences can be cleared using the following methods:
- Online through Ayala Absence Reporting Form
- Write a note and send it with your student. Notes should include student’s full name, student ID number, grade level, the date(s) of the absence, reason for absence, and it be signed by a parent.

- If your student needs to leave campus during the school day, they must be signed out through the attendance office by a person listed on their emergency card PRIOR to leaving campus.
- Students can only be signed out of school.
- Anyone who checks a student out of school must show a valid ID.
- The Online Absence Report or parent notes are not to be used for students leaving early. Students need to be physically checked out for the day.
- The person listed on the emergency card must come to the attendance office to check student out for the day.

- Absences not verified within 5 days or absences due to not following proper check-out procedures, regardless of the reason, cannot be cleared.
- Students with 3 full day unexcused absences, or 3 unexcused single period absences on separate dates are considered truant.
- You WILL receive truancy calls for your student if 3 or more absences are recorded as unverified/unexcused.
- Saturday School will be assigned to ALL students with unexcused full day absences. Please see the Saturday School tab for more information.

All students must be in the their assigned classroom when the tardy bell rings. Students who come ot class after the tardy bell and are not in possession of a valid tardy excuse issued through the attendance office will be marked tardy. Tardies are counted on a semester basis.
The consequences for tardies are as follows:
- Teacher warning
- Teacher warning and parent contact
- Teacher warning, parent contact, and administration notification
- Referral to the counselor’s office
- Referral to the counselor’s office
- Intervention
Tardy sweeps may occur at any tie and may result in a warning, detention, or Saturday school.
